The Flight Tracker
7.7K installs
406 ratings
The Flight Tracker: Ad Creatives
This is an overview of the creatives that are advertising for The Flight Tracker. Below are the thumbnails of the images and videos found.
loading...
This is an overview of the creatives that are advertising for The Flight Tracker. Below are the thumbnails of the images and videos found.